Not sure if this has already been pointed out… It took me awhile to figure it out.

I’ve got two Orchard Audio PecanPi Streamers running Ropieee. Using http://ropieee.local/ won’t work if you change the Hostname in the Ropieee web UI the first time. So I changed the name of each (BedrmRopieee and LivingRmRopieee) and then I can access each via the given Hostname (e.g. http://BedrmRopieee) or via their IP addresses.
